Q: Is 4,633,162 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,633,162 is a composite number.

Why is 4,633,162 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,633,162 can be evenly divided by 1 2 89 178 26,029 52,058 2,316,581 and 4,633,162, with no remainder.

Since 4,633,162 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,633,162, it is a composite number.
